Cornbread-Stuffed Pork Chops

  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Serves: 4


Ingredients
  • 1 pounds pork sirloin chop, raw boneless
  • 1/2 onion, yellow
  • 1/2 bell pepper, green, medium
  • 1 tablespoons margarine, canola-based, trans-fat free
  • 2 pieces cornbread 2.5 x 2.5 x 1.5 inch piece
  • 1/2 cups corn, yellow, frozen
  • 2 tablespoons Pimientos, cnd
  • 1/4 teaspoons salt
  • 1/8 teaspoons black pepper
  • 1/8 teaspoons cumin, ground
Preparation:
  • Preheat oven to 375°F.
  • Trim any visible fat from pork. Cut a pocket in each chop by cutting from the fat side almost to the other side.
  • Peel and chop onion; wash and chop green pepper.
  • For stuffing, cook onion and green pepper in margarine in a small saucepan until tender but not brown. Remove from heat.
  • Crumble cornbread and add to saucepan, along with corn (thawed), pimiento, salt, pepper and cumin.
  • Spoon one-fourth of the stuffing into each pork chop. Secure with wooden toothpicks.
  • Place chops on a rack in a shallow roasting pan, lightly coated with cooking spray. Bake for 40 to 50 minutes, or until no pink remains.
  • Remove wooden toothpicks. Serve immediately with applesauce or poached apple slices, if desired.

Nutrition Information
Amount Per Serving
Calories 280
Calories from Fat90
Total Fat11g
Saturated Fat3g
Cholesterol80mg
Sodium390mg
Total Carbohydrate18g
Dietary Fiber2g
Sugars3g
Protein27g
Vitamin A10%
Vitamin C35%
Calcium6%
Iron10%
